When it comes to renting converted vans, there are a few key factors to consider to ensure a smooth and enjoyable experience. First and foremost, do your research and choose a reputable rental company with positive reviews and a good track record. This will help ensure that your van is well-maintained, clean, and equipped with all the necessary amenities for your trip.

Before renting a converted van, make sure to clearly communicate your needs and expectations with the rental company. Whether you require specific amenities, such as a kitchenette or bathroom, or have any special requests, it’s important to discuss these details upfront to avoid any surprises during your trip. Additionally, be sure to familiarize yourself with the van’s layout and operation before hitting the road to ensure a safe and comfortable journey.

When renting a converted van, it’s also important to consider insurance coverage and liability. While many rental companies offer insurance options for their vans, it’s a good idea to review the terms and coverage details to understand your responsibilities in case of an accident or damage. By being informed and proactive about insurance, you can enjoy your van adventure with peace of mind.
